Census figures show median household income at $72,652 today, compared with $60,907 five years earlier. Headcount in the area went from 25,178 to 27,076 between 2021 and 2024, a 7.5% change. About 32.1% of households rent today, against 28.9% in 2021.

About renting in ZIP 86301

Last updated: July 20, 2026

ZIP code 86301 covers Prescott, AZ. The median rent here is $1,948/mo as of July 2026. A 1-bedroom rents for a median of $1,530/mo. A 2-bedroom rents for a median of $1,920/mo.

At 32% of local median household income ($72,652/yr), ZIP 86301 ranks as moderate compared to the national benchmark of 30%. Rents have increased 2.2% over the past year.

How much income do you need to rent in ZIP 86301?

To keep rent at or below 30% of gross income, you would need to earn at least $78,000/year (~$38/hour full-time) to afford the median rent of $1,948/mo in ZIP 86301. The local median household income is $72,652/yr, meaning the typical household falls short of that threshold.

What percentage of ZIP 86301 residents rent vs. own?

According to Census data, approximately 32.1% of ZIP 86301 households are renters, while 67.9% are owner-occupied. ZIP 86301 leans toward homeownership, which can mean a smaller rental inventory.

How does ZIP 86301 compare to the rest of Prescott?

ZIP 86301 is pricier than Prescott as a whole. At $1,948/mo, it's $107 above the Prescott citywide median of $1,841/mo.
